we have been running our landoll vt and having a little trouble getting it set right. we are trying to run shallow as to not bring up clods, but when we do this it seems to not go deep enough right behind the tires on the machine even though the ground behind the wings looks perfect.

when we go deep enough to get an even looking cut it clods up some.

some people have told me when they are in soybean stubble they raise the front gang out of the ground completely and only run the rear gang and basket but this doesn't sound right.


on corn stalks going to beans it is fine, just the soybean stubble or bare ground it isn't the best in the spring from what we can tell.

any tips?
